Erstellen von Add-Ins und Assistenten
Sie können Visual Studio erweitern, indem Sie die Visual Studio-Funktionen automatisieren oder eigene Funktionen hinzufügen.Das Visual Studio-Automatisierungsmodell kann verwendet werden, um die integrierte Entwicklungsumgebung (IDE).
Wichtig |
---|
Sie können Arrays oder Assistenten mit einer Visual Studio Express-Edition nicht erstellen. |
In diesem Abschnitt
Erweiterungsprojekte
Auswahl einer Erweiterbarkeitsvorlage für ein Add-In.Komponenten eines Add-In-Projekts
Standardmethoden, die in einem Add-In-Projekt enthalten sind.Gewusst wie: Erstellen von Add-Ins
Erstellen von Add-InsAdd-In-Registrierung
Registrieren eines Add-InsAdd-In-Sicherheit
Beschränken des Zugriffs auf eine ADDIN-XML-Registrierungsdatei des ProjektsAnzeigen von Add-Ins auf Symbolleisten und in Menüs
Verfügbarmachen von Add-Ins in Menüs und auf SymbolleistenZuordnen von Add-In-Befehlen zu Tasten
Zuordnen von Tastenkombinationen zu Add-InsGewusst wie: Wiederherstellen von Add-In-Befehlen im Menü
Wiederherstellen von Befehlen, die in einem Menü nicht mehr angezeigt werdenGewusst wie: Steuern von Add-Ins mit dem Add-In-Manager
Laden, Entfernen und Steuern von Add-Ins in der IDEGewusst wie: Deaktivieren und Entfernen von Add-Ins
Entladen eines Add-Ins und Entfernen des Add-Ins aus dem Menü Extras oder der Symbolleiste.Gewusst wie: Ausführen von Add-Ins in der Befehlszeile
Konfigurieren eines Add-Ins für das Laden über die Devenv-Befehlszeile.Exemplarische Vorgehensweise: Debuggen eines Add-In-Projekts
Debuggen von Add-InsExemplarische Vorgehensweise: Erstellen eines Assistenten
Erstellen eines AssistentenKontextparameter zum Starten von Assistenten
Programmgesteuertes Starten von AssistentenKonfigurieren von VSZ-Dateien zum Starten von Assistenten
Assistentendateien (VSZ-Dateien)Hinzufügen von Assistenten zu den Dialogfeldern Element hinzufügen und Neues Projekt mithilfe von VSDIR-Dateien
VSDIR-Dateien und ihre Auswirkungen auf das Dialogfeld Element hinzufügen und das Dialogfeld Neues Projekt
Verwandte Abschnitte
Diagramm "Automationsobjektmodell"
Zeigt ein Diagramm an, das die Kernelemente des Visual Studio-Automatisierungsobjektmodells enthält.Verweisen auf Automatisierungsassemblys und das DTE2-Objekt
Verweisen auf den EnvDTE-Namespace und Erhalten einer Instanz des DTE-ObjektsVisual Studio-Befehle und -Schalter
Beschreibt, wie mit einer Befehlszeile viele Visual Studio-Funktionen gesteuert werden können.Referenz zur Automatisierung und Erweiterbarkeit
Enthält Links zu Referenzthemen über die Automatisierung und Erweiterbarkeit – sowohl für freigegebene als auch für sprachspezifische Komponenten in Visual Studio.Erweitern der Visual Studio-Umgebung
Enthält Links zu Themen, in denen das Automatisieren und Erweitern von Visual Studio veranschaulicht wird.